Administrative Appeals
When a client receives an order, penalty assessment, or other final administrative action from the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ency ("EPA") or a state or local environmental regulatory agency, or is denied a permit, receives an unacceptable permit, or wishes to challenge another facility's permit, we are frequently called upon to pursue an administrative appeal. MGKF has represented our clients before the Pennsylvania Environmental Hearing Board, New Jersey Office of Administrative Law, City of Philadelphia, Allegheny County Health Department, and EPA's Office of Administrative Law Judges on numerous occasions. Often these matters evolve into full-blown litigation before these administrative tribunals with extensive depositions and other discovery, motion practice, and ultimately trial or hearing.
